Sharp estimates of the one-dimensional boundary control cost for parabolic systems
Abstract
In this work we present new results on the cost of the boundary controllability of parabolic systems at time $T > 0$. In particular, we will study optimal estimates of the control cost at time $T$ ($T$ small enough) when the eigenvalues of the generator of the $C_0$ semigroup accumulate and do not satisfy a gap condition. The main ingredient we will use is the moment method combined with sharp estimates of the $L^2(0,T; \mathbb C)$-norm of the elements of biorthogonal families to complex exponentials.
